Henry's Woods Trail (orange blazed)–Homestead Trail (blue blazed), 4 sights is a 6-mile out-and-back in Jacobsburg Environmental Education Center near Filetown, PA. It climbs 481 ft, with sections as steep as 15% grade. It scores 0/100 on the Ambleway Wildness scale: paved and peopled.

  1. Start on Sober's Run Connector Trail (yellow/green blazed), heading N.
  2. 0.5 miBear left onto Jacobsburg Trail (red blazed), heading SE.
  3. 1.2 miBear left onto Henry's Woods Trail (Orange Blazed), heading S.
  4. 150 ftSharp right onto Homestead Trail (blue blazed), heading S.
  5. 0.4 miReach Sober's Run Connector Trail (yellow/green blazed), then turn around and head back the way you came.
  6. 1.1 miBear left onto Henry's Woods Trail (orange blazed), heading E.
  7. 450 ftTurn right, heading E.
  8. 0.8 miSharp left onto Jacobsburg Trail (red blazed), heading SE.
  9. 1.4 miBear right onto Sober's Run Connector Trail (yellow/green blazed), heading SW.
  10. 0.5 miArrive back at the trailhead.

Each distance is the walk from the previous step. Tap a step for a map of its junction.
